It first confirms required system permissions for managing payer information and enables the setting to display in-network and out-of-network status on the Screener tab, then navigates to Admin Hub, Screener Settings, and Payer List. For setup, users add a payer from a dropdown of 400+ supported options, set facilities as in-network or out-of-network by payer type, and upload contracts where applicable. When uploading, they select applicable facilities, optional expiry date, and contract type (levels-based requires upload, PDPM-based is optional), and only one PDF per contract can be uploaded. The Loom also notes the AI-generated contract summary and that new referrals are automatically labeled in-network or out-of-network once contracts are in place."}
